In accordance with the AWOL policy, I've now declared jpo AWOL. Many of
his packages have already been claimed by the perl-SIG, but there are
some packages available (I currently own them, but will happily pass
them on to a more motivated maintainer):
* asymptote -- Descriptive vector graphics language
* eventlog -- Syslog-ng v2 support library
* libcgi -- CGI easy as C
* libsmi -- A library to access SMI MIB information
* nagios-plugins-snmp-disk-proc -- Nagios SNMP plugins to monitor
remote disk and processes
* srecord -- Manipulate EPROM load files
* swatch -- Tool for actively monitoring log files
* syslog-ng -- Syslog replacement daemon
* tetex-bytefield -- Create illustrations for network protocol
specifications
* tetex-perltex -- Define LaTeX macros in terms of Perl code
Thanks to all those who volunteered to maintain/comaintain his other
packages.
